The rooms at the Inn at Lock Seven are newly painted and renovated. They are quite spacious, well appointed and clean. The air conditioner works well and the shower has good pressure. The view of the lock and the passing ships was also fun to watch for our son. The balcony is large and there is a nice breeze in the morning and afternoons. There is adequate space for parking at the Inn. We drove down with our own vehicle and you can easily find everything you need within 5-10 mins drive: groceries, coffee shops, restaurants, etc. Niagara on the Lake and Niagara Falls are only a 15-20 min drive away.
The mattress was a bit firm and the blanket not as comfortable as you would find in a hotel chain. I would have preferred a more comfortable comforter or duvet. The air conditioner is loud when set to high, but much quieter on energy-saver. The bathroom fan is connected to the bathroom lights, so you cannot turn the lights on without the fan also being on. However, it was fair value for the price we paid. And the room was clean.

This is an interesting place...a bit of vintage tourism and a bit of Lawrence Seaway history. I stayed there in the fall after the flowers were gone, so the place looked tired, dated, and very humble. Very clean rooms. Very nice manger/owner (?). The stairwell and (open air) corridors are a bit depressing...chipped cement, plastic bucket sits outside each room (for cigarette butts, maybe?). They still use actual keys (not swipe card). What I found VERY cool was its location directly across from a lock on the historic Welland Canal. So periodically I could look out my window and see very large barges moving slowly through the locks as they made their way between Lake Ontario and Lake Erie. The room was spotless, slightly spartan, one mattress was a bit firm, but I slept like a log. Bathroom is small but clean. This was totally satisfactory for what I needed...last minute, one night, safe, clean. Walking distance to a couple eateries (that were closed the night I was there), it's in a peaceful, mature neighborhood. Two minute walk to the very interesting Lock 7 Viewing Center.
Need to ignore the dark, rather dank stairwells and hallways. I suspect the plastic bucket outside each room was for smokers...not a good look, but happily, no one was standing outside their room smoking. Once you're in the room, it's just fine.

This was seriously such a cool and unique hotel stay. The rooms look directly over one of the major locks on the Welland Canal, through which pass enormous ships traversing the Great Lakes -- such a cool thing to watch. The windows are huge so you can look at the lock, but the room also has a little balcony you can hang out on (with a little table and chairs) while enjoying this totally unique view! Other than that, especially for the price it was great value -- spotlessly clean room and a very friendly welcome by the gentleman at the desk. Plenty of restaurants and food options nearby, too. I will go out of my way to stay here if I'm in the area again in the future.
No big deal, but my door required a really hard slam to close/lock -- make sure you check the handle before assuming it's closed!
